&reftitle.setup;
&reftitle.required;
Cette extension requiert libxml >=
2.9.4 à partir de PHP 8.4.0, libxml >= 2.9.0 avant PHP 8.4.0, et libxml >= 2.6.0 avant PHP 8.0.0.
Installation pour les versions de PHP >= 7.4
L'extension libxml est activée par défaut, bien qu'elle puisse être désactivée avec
l'option .
PHP utilise pkg-config pour sélectionner le bon fichier de bibliothèque, les fichiers d'en-tête
et les indicateurs de compilation à utiliser pour libxml2.
Pour s'assurer que la version souhaitée de libxml2 est sélectionnée,
la variable d'environnement PKG_CONFIG_PATH peut
être utilisée pour contrôler le chemin de recherche de pkg-config avant d'exécuter le script de configuration :
Installation pour les versions de PHP < 7.4
L'extension libxml est activée par défaut, et peut être désactivée avec l'option
.
La directive optionnelle
est utilisée pour spécifier le dossier où libxml
se trouve sur le système sur lequel PHP est compilé. À défaut de l'utilisation
de cette option, les dossiers par défaut seront analysés. Le processus
configure vérifie les dossiers où se trouve libxml
(spécifiquement, xml2-config), dans cet ordre :
Le dossier ([DIR]) spécifié avec l'option
([DIR]=/bin/xml2-config)
/usr/local/bin/xml2-config/usr/bin/xml2-config
Si le processus configure ne peut trouver le fichier
xml2-config dans le dossier spécifié par
l'option , alors, il continuera
et analysera les dossiers par défaut.